Part 6 – “My employees love it”
Don’t design/structure your website so that you and your employees can navigate it. Plan it so that your customers/clients/audience can use and benefit from it (unless you’re building an office intranet site… totally differed!).
Instead of owning a site that satisfies you and your employees, ask yourself:
- Does my audience like my site?
- Is it helping to sell/advertise/inform successfully?
- Is it helping me reach the goals I want?
- Have I acknowledged and made changes for problems pointed out by others?
Always cater to the people you’re working to attract.
